The Job

WarnerMedia's Consumer and Digital Products group seeks a Quality Assurance Engineer Intern for the CD&P Entertainment department. We are a fast-paced, innovative development division working to build the next generation of video-enabled entertainment brands. We are shaping the future of media by combining our cutting-edge technology, design, and marketing capabilities with the world's most beloved and iconic brands (e.g., Looney Tunes, DC Comics, Harry Potter, and Ellen DeGeneres) to build a portfolio of next-generation multi-media entertainment services. We are looking for an intern to join our Quality Assurance Engineering team. Our QA team is the last line of defense against bad software making it out to users. We are experts on how our applications work, and we have the final word on whether each release meets quality standards.

The Daily
• Responsibilities for the QA Engineer Intern role include
• Testing our releases on web, mobile, and OTT apps
• Writing and executing test cases based on product specifications
• Creating bug tickets to document defects in our applications
• Writing automated tests to detect software regressions

The Essentials
• Currently pursuing a Bachelors degree in Computer Science or other related fields
• General computing and command-line knowledge
• Experience programming in Python, JavaScript or another major language
• Experience with testing tools such as Selenium, Appium and Postman
• Excellent written and oral communication skills
• Self-motivated, entrepreneurial outlook, and strong problem-solving skills

Internship Program
• Students must be currently enrolled in a college degree program for the full duration of the internship
• Spring 2022 program dates are January 24th - April 15th; must be available for full program duration
• Part-time schedule (16-24 hours/week) designed to work around class schedule
• Company-issued computer provided for the duration of the internship program
• Competitive salary; relocation is not provided
